Étang de Rangère
Étang de Rangère is a reservoir in Glux-en-Glenne, Arrondissement of Château-Chinon, Bourgogne-Franche-Comté. Étang de Rangère is situated nearby to the hamlet Moulin de Rangère, as well as near the locality La Groselle.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Bibracte
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Bibracte, a Gallic oppidum, was the capital of the Aedui and one of the most important hillforts in Gaul. It was located near modern Autun in Burgundy, France.
